cistern |
a tank or other receptacle for catching and storing water, especially rainwater. |
conductive |
having the ability to allow the passage of electricity |
disband |
of an organized group, to break up or disperse. |
gubernatorial |
of or pertaining to the office of governor or to a governor. |
innate |
belonging to or existing in someone or some organism from the time of birth; inborn. |
moderation |
the avoidance of excesses or extremes, especially in behavior. |
optic |
of or concerning the eye or the sense of sight. |
periphery |
the outer boundary or edge of an area or surface, or the region directly inside or outside of this. |
pert |
impudent or saucy. |
precinct |
an area in a town or city that forms a separate district for voting or that is looked after by one police unit. |
subsidiary |
assisting or supplementing. |
temporize |
to be indecisive or delay acting, as in order to gain time or avoid conflict. |
turbid |
clouded or murky because of stirred-up particles or sediment; muddy. |
underrate |
to value or appreciate insufficiently; underestimate. |
untimely |
not occurring at a convenient or appropriate time; poorly timed. |
